    Last one I saw was at the Strausstown PA car show, and that was quite awhile ago, it was black, but I don't remember the interior color, I don't remember the exact millage, but it was super low, like in the teens. The guy that had it was the original owner, he said he had sold it and told the new owner that if he ever decided to get rid of it that he should contact him first. Apparently the new owner drove it very sparingly and stored it for quite awhile, then decided to sell it and did contact the original owner who now had the finances to buy it back. A buddy of his, who was a Ford mechanic, went over the carbs and got it road worthy for the fee of being able to take it for a ride on occasion, that car looked like a brand new car and was all original, amazing what is out there.
